Well, the roonbridge service was added:

In YAST, set firewall to Permanent instead of Runtime.
Add the [roonbridge] service (was a very very small + icon bottom LH corner
Add the ports from this post for Roonbridge, thanks to @japhet_martinez for the ports to open:

TCP/IP Ports 9100-9200
UDP Port 9003
TCP/IP Port 52667
TCP/IP Port 52709
TCP/IP Ports 63098-63100
TCP/IP Port 49863

After restarting the firewall, then adding roonbridge service to the public and home locations, Roon Core and the other windows PC could see the DAC connected to the OpenSuse workstation, hurrah!
